News: The New England Patriots star can now check another item off his list as he will be the featured cover athlete for this year’s iteration of Madden.



”Madden

The Madden NFL 17 cover athlete has been revealed and it is none other than Rob Gronkowski from the New England Patriots. Last year Gronkowski had 72 receptions for 1,176 yards and 11 touchdowns. The favorite to be the cover athlete was Cam Newton due to the amazing year he had last season but maybe the Super Bowl performance (during and after) hurt his chances. That is pure speculation of course but one does have to wonder. Putting Cam aside for the moment, Gronkowski is an excellent choice. He seems to be anywhere and everywhere having fun and would make a great representative for EA Sports and the NFL. Plus as his numbers above indicate, he is a pretty damn good football player too.

"My rookie year [in 2010], it was just an honor to be in the game, just using yourself as a player, throwing yourself the ball every single time you can at home, just playing the game," Gronkowski told SportsCenter. "Now it's a dream come true, going into my seventh season and being on the cover.”
